The Classification tab provides a detailed breakdown of all sensitive data classifications discovered within the data store.

This tab is essential for understanding the sensitive data landscape within a specific data store and identifying key areas for data security focus.

Use this tab to review the types of sensitive data in the data store, their classification categories, and the count of files or data elements where they were identified.

To view the Classification tab:

  1. Select Inventory > Data Stores.
  2. Select the Data Stores tab.
  3. Select a data store. The Overview tab opens.
  4. Select the Classification tab.

The Classification tab lists key information for each detected data classification:

  • Data  Name of the sensitive data type (entity or profile) identified (e.g., DOMAIN_NAME, EMAIL_ADDRESS, PERSON).
  • Classification  Broader category or policy to which the data type belongs (e.g., DIGITAL, PII, PERSONAL).
  • Files  Number of files where the classification was found.
  • Data Count  Number of data elements where the classification was found.
  • Unique Count  Number of unique instances of the data type.
